Python: The Swiss Army Knife of Programming

Python has rapidly risen through the ranks to become one of the most popular programming languages in the world. Its versatility, ease of learning, and a vast community of developers have made it a go-to language for a wide range of applications.

Strengths of Python

  1. Simplicity: Python’s clear and concise syntax makes it an excellent choice for beginners. Its readability is often compared to plain English.
  2. Versatility: Python is a versatile language, suitable for web development, data science, machine learning, artificial intelligence, and more.
  3. Abundant Libraries: Python boasts a rich ecosystem of libraries, such as NumPy, Pandas, and TensorFlow, making it an ideal choice for data-related tasks.
  4. Community Support: Python’s large and active community provides extensive resources, documentation, and support.
  5. Cross-Platform: Python is compatible with major operating systems, ensuring portability.

Weaknesses of Python

  1. Slower Execution: Python’s interpreted nature can result in slower execution speeds compared to compiled languages like C++.
  2. Global Interpreter Lock (GIL): In multi-threaded applications, Python’s GIL can limit the efficiency of using multiple processor cores.
  3. Limited Mobile Development: While Python is used in mobile app development, it’s not as common as languages like Java or Swift.

Java: The King of Mobile Development

Java has been a dominant force in the programming world for decades. It’s renowned for its robustness, portability, and extensive use in mobile application development.

Strengths of Java

  1. Platform Independence: Java’s “write once, run anywhere” philosophy makes it an excellent choice for cross-platform development.
  2. Large Standard Library: Java provides a comprehensive set of libraries and frameworks.
  3. Mobile Development: Android, one of the most popular mobile operating systems, primarily uses Java for app development.
  4. Strong Community: Java has a massive community of developers, ensuring abundant resources and support.

Weaknesses of Java

  1. Verbosity: Java code tends to be more verbose and requires more lines to accomplish tasks compared to Python.
  2. Steeper Learning Curve: Java’s syntax and concepts can be more challenging for beginners.
  3. Slower Development: Java development can be slower due to the need for compilation.

JavaScript: The Language of the Web

JavaScript is the primary language for web development. It’s responsible for the interactivity and dynamic behavior of websites.

Strengths of JavaScript

  1. Web Dominance: JavaScript is essential for web development, as it runs in every web browser.
  2. Versatility: JavaScript can be used on both the front end (browser) and back end (Node.js).
  3. Massive Ecosystem: A wide range of libraries and frameworks like React, Angular, and Vue.js enhance JavaScript’s capabilities.
  4. High Demand: JavaScript developers are in high demand due to the importance of web development.

Weaknesses of JavaScript

  1. Browser Compatibility: JavaScript behavior can vary between different browsers, leading to compatibility issues.
  2. Asynchronous Nature: Managing asynchronous code can be complex, leading to potential bugs.
  3. Not Ideal for Heavy Computation: JavaScript isn’t the best choice for CPU-intensive tasks.

C++: The Powerhouse of Performance

It  is a lower-level language that excels in tasks demanding high performance, such as gaming, system development, and embedded systems.

Strengths of C++

  1. Speed: C++ is known for its exceptional performance due to its low-level nature and lack of garbage collection.
  2. System Programming: C++ is widely used for system programming, including operating systems and hardware drivers.
  3. Gaming: Many game engines, such as Unreal Engine, are written in C++ for optimal performance.

Weaknesses of C++

  1. Complexity: C++ is notorious for its complexity, which can lead to more challenging development and debugging.
  2. Slower Development: Developing in C++ can be slower due to manual memory management and a more extensive codebase.
  3. Less Versatility: C++ is less versatile than Python and may not be the best choice for rapid development or data-related tasks.

Ruby: The Language of Web Development and Beyond

Ruby, often associated with the Ruby on Rails framework, is a dynamic, object-oriented language known for its simplicity and productivity.

Strengths of Ruby

  1. Productivity: Ruby’s elegant syntax and focus on developer happiness contribute to rapid development.
  2. Rails Framework: Ruby on Rails is a powerful and popular web development framework.
  3. Active Community: Ruby has a passionate community and numerous gems (libraries) available.

Weaknesses of Ruby

  1. Slower Execution: Ruby can be slower than languages like Python or Java
  2. Not Ideal for CPU-Intensive Tasks: Ruby’s performance limitations make it less suitable for CPU-intensive tasks.
  3. Smaller Job Market: The job market for Ruby developers is smaller compared to languages like Python or JavaScript.

Choosing the Right Language

The choice between Python and other programming languages depends on your goals and the applications you plan to build. Here are some factors to consider:

Your Project: Consider the specific requirements of your project. If you’re building a web application, JavaScript might be your primary language. For data analysis, Python is an excellent choice.

Learning Curve: Evaluate the complexity of the language and your own experience. If you’re a beginner, Python’s readability and simplicity can ease your learning curve.

Performance Requirements: If your project demands high performance, C++ or Java may be more suitable.

Community and Job Market: Consider the availability of resources and job opportunities. Python and JavaScript have large and active communities, resulting in abundant support and job opportunities.

Interoperability: Determine if your project requires integration with other languages or systems.
